Glasgow Town

Acclaimed Scottish actor Blythe Duff has covered 'Glasgow Town', a song penned by songwriter JJ Gilmour formerly of Glasgow pop band The Silencers. Blythe has made an accompanying 6 minute video, described as ‘an homage to Taggart, and a love letter to Glasgow’, the film echoes the opening credits and gritty underworld scenes of the long-running cop show.

Take Me Down to St Joe’s

“Take me down to St Joe’s” is the bluesy new single from the iconic Rhythm and Blues band The Mysterious Wheels – a song specially written to raise funds for St Joseph’s Hospice in Hackney.

“Take me down to St Joe’s”, with lead vocals by ex-Pogues drummer Andrew Ranken, is a reflection of life and its near misses, brought to life with Andrew’s trademark gravelly voice.
